Description
Consultancy service procured to provide expert advice, facilitation, coaching, design support, and practical implementation capacity to help public sector partners embed the Compact into everyday practice. The consultancy will support partners to: • Turn shared principles into consistent behaviours and routines • Develop collaborative approaches to service reform • Build confidence, trust, and shared accountability • Strengthen community co production • Test and scale new ways of working • Develop a culture of continuous learning and adaptation The consultancy will act as a neutral, skilled partner to help the system work differently, not as a traditional programme manager or external reviewer. They will be able to suggest solutions based on a track record of previous successful delivery of system change in public services.
